Pass & Fly project to make easier check-in and boarding procedures at Nice
Côte d'Azur Airport

A worldwide first at Nice Côte d’Azur Airport: no more queues, no more
queries, all that’s needed is a cellphone to glide through the check- in &
boarding!

Nice Côte d’Azur Airport, Air France, Amadeus and IT provider IER have
joined forces for this partnership project geared at reducing costs while
speeding up the passenger check-in & boarding. Based on NFC (Near Field
Communication) technology which enables contactless ‘proximity
transactions”, the solution allows passengers to go through the different
steps of the process simply with their mobile phone in hand.

Passengers must have previously checked in (via Internet for example) and then all they have to do is present their phones to the Pass & Fly reader
terminals along the way. The system not only identifies the customer and
confirms registration, but automatically credits new loyalty points. And
these transactions are done even if the phone is off. The only document in this paperless-approach is a coupon delivered at the boarding gate with the
passenger’s seat number and special requests.

Beyond the immediate advantages for check-in and boarding, the solution also provides direct access to travelers on the move. On the practical side, text messages can inform them for example of flight delays, allowing for better
airport passenger management. At the same time, it is also an excellent
means to obtain valuable information on customer profile and to dispatch
promotional messages.

The 1st pilot phase just launched at the Nice-Côte d’Azur, will run till
September 09 on Air France Nice-Orly flights. The test involves the
airline’s Flying Blue customers and Club Airport Premier members who have been equipped with NFC enabled phones or stickers for their current phones. This first step, if successful, should lead to a further deployment in Nice,
before expanding to other airports.
